Meaning of ‘stud’
7 definitions found.
poker in which each player receives hole cards and the remainder are dealt face up
adult male horse kept for breeding
Synonyms: studhorse
an upright in house framing
Synonyms: scantling
ornament consisting of a circular rounded protuberance (as on a vault or shield or belt)
Synonyms: rivet
a man who is virile and sexually active
Synonyms: he-man macho-man
provide with or construct with studs
Example: "stud the wall"
scatter or intersperse like dots or studs
Synonyms: dot constellate
